Oh, what a happy little question! To find the greatest common factor of 280 and 332, we can first list the factors of each number. The factors of 280 are 1, 2, 4, 5, 7, 8, 10, 14, 20, 28, 35, 40, 56, 70, 140, and 280, while the factors of 332 are 1, 2, 4, 83, 166, and 332. The greatest common factor is the largest number that appears in both lists, which in this case is 4.
